What are some variations of the name Eadgytha?
Variations of the name Eadgytha include Eadgitha and Edgitha. These variations may arise from different spellings or regional adaptations over time. Despite the differences, they all retain the same core elements and historical significance.

Is Eadgytha a popular name today?
Eadgytha is not a popular name in contemporary society. It is considered quite rare and is mostly of interest to those studying historical names or Anglo-Saxon culture. Its uniqueness may appeal to individuals looking for distinctive names with historical significance.
